I’m hoping the SKFs are decent. If they suck, I’m just going to shell out on Swiss Ceramics and be done with it.

I can't personally attest to the quality of SKF bearings as I've never skated them. But no other bearings I've had over almost 2 decades of skating have ever lasted as long as Swiss, period. That's why it's smarter to pay more up front and spend less in the future. Their definitely an investment.

I would also suggest to opt for the Swiss 6 over any other option. From someone who's skated the standards, labyrinth/labyrinth 2's and ceramics. The Swiss 6, for me, have been the best performing of the lot. They're also the easiest to fully dismantle and assemble for cleaning due to the larger balls.

However, curious to hear your feedback on those SKF's regardless, best of luck.

G027


5.6


Been on the Ventures for a few days and feeling them so want to pair them with a 14" WB just to see what that brings about...

I like these trucks, that deck was interesting. Has an oddly long tail since they took another shape and pushed the trucks in a bit but mostly at the tail. I liked it best with Thunders for some reason but it was always a bit too short and squirrely for me. Somehow Jordan Trahan rides Aces on it. I did have really good front tails on it no clue why.

The deck has a lot of "fingers of flat" then a decently steep rise. It feels longer than the dims suggest. I really wish they made it in 14.25 I'd be all over it.
